The City of Ames Electric Department is offering an annual contract for the sale and responsible disposal of surplus transformers and related electrical equipment: - Government Buyer: - City of Ames Electric Department, Finance Office - Ames Municipal Electric System, Electric Distribution Department - Products/Services Requested: - Surplus overhead transformers (up to and including 2500 kVA, estimated 1000 KVA total) - Surplus padmount transformers (up to and including 2500 kVA, estimated 3000 KVA total) - Other electrical items (current transformers, potential transformers, estimated 10 units) - Pickup, transportation, and disposal services for surplus and junk transformers - Technical and Compliance Requirements: - PCB contamination limits: all units must have PCB levels ≤50 ppm - Compliance with City of Ames Specification T-1000.1 and EPA standards for disposal - Bidders must provide EPA Facility Number, closure fund certification, and references for similar services - Testing results for PCB contamination available; bidders may retest at their own expense - Utility provides loading assistance with notice; title transfers upon loading - Payment due within 30 days of receipt - Contract Details: - Initial term is one year, with option to extend for up to four additional years - Places of Performance and Delivery: - Electric Distribution, 2208 Edison Street, Ames, IA 50010 (primary storage and pickup location) - City Hall, 515 Clark Ave, Ames, IA 50010 (administrative office) - No specific OEMs are mentioned, as the contract is for the removal and purchase of surplus equipment rather than procurement of new products.
Description
The City of Ames is soliciting bids from qualified vendors for an annual contract for the sale of surplus transformers from the Electric Department. The contract term is from July 1, 2026, through June 30, 2027, with the option to extend for up to four additional twelve-month periods. Surplus transformers include all overhead and padmount transformers up to and including 2500 kVA, all with 50 ppm PCB or less. The successful bidder is responsible for removal and payment within thirty calendar days following pickup. Award will be based on the highest responsive and responsible bid considering overall value to the City.
